摘 要:以塔里木河下游胡杨为研究对象,对雌、雄株胡杨的开花期、展叶期、第一次展叶期、第二次展叶期、果熟期、叶黄期及落叶期分别进行观测并对其物候特征的时空差异进行分析。结果表明:除雌、雄株胡杨的落叶期以外,其余的物候期均有差异。雌、雄株胡杨同时开花,但个体上下部分和雌、雄个体之间存在时空差异,开花期重叠较长,雌株开花期持续时间比雄株长3天,雄株花粉能被充分利用,有利于雌花授粉。雌株胡杨比雄株早7天展叶,雌株叶子要尽快地进行光合作用生产营养物质,提供果实生长发育所需要的能量,从而保证胡杨顺利完成生殖过程。胡杨果实成熟发生时间有很大程度的不一致性,并果熟期的持续时间也有很大差异。胡杨种子生命力很低,如长达4个多月的果熟期与塔里木河下游生态输水时间相吻合,并执行漫溢式放水措施,有利于更多种子的传播、着床萌发。胡杨雌株叶黄期比雄株早,表明雌株胡杨受到的干旱胁迫强度比雄株大。雌、雄株胡杨的落叶期几乎没有差异。以上胡杨的物候特征是对环境条件适应所形成的一种生殖策略。Six phenological characters,anthesis,first foliation,second foliation,fruit maturity,leaf coloration and defoliation of female and male trees of Populus euphratica Oliv.in the lower reaches of Tarim River were studied and its temporal and spatial difference were analyzed.Except the defoliation stage,all of the other phenological stages are different between the female and male trees.Though female and male trees flower at the same time,but there are temporal and spatial flowering differences between both of the upper and lower part of one individual and female and male trees.Overlap period of flowering stage of female and male trees is long.The duration of flowering stage of female trees is 3 days longer than male,conducive to pollination.The foliation stage of female trees is earlier than male for 7 days,female trees produce leaf as soon as possible and produce nutrient through photosynthesis to provide the growth of fruit and complete the reproduction successfully.There are differences of the fruit maturity stage and fruit growth period among female and male trees.The viability of P.euphratica seed is very low.If the maturity stage of P.euphratica for more than four months is coincidence with emergency water transport and maximize the inundated area,it will more conducive to seed dispersal,germination and seedling.The leaf coloration stage of female trees is earlier than male,showing that drought tolerance of male trees is stronger than female.There is almost no difference between the defoliation stage of female and male trees.These phenological characters of P.euphratica are the reproductive strategy to adapt the environmental conditions.
